All my research on this particular subject has led me to the conclusion that stress is most often the cause of eyebrows or even just one eyebrow becoming thin and sparse.

They often become thin just on the back end of the brow but it can affect the whole brow.

The client I had with this problem (which led me to do my research) had just one very thin brow and it took 18 months to recover.

You say you had PND which implies you had a baby? I suffered severe hair loss after my baby boy but didn't start till he was 8 months. I went doctors and he explained that it was really common after the 6 month mark post partum to lose hair especially if you are breast feeding. It was at it's worse at 10 months old then just stopped. My eyelashes were thin and my hair line crept about two inches back! I had another baby two years ago and my hair started thining at 7 months old but stopped at about 9/10 months. Could it be post Partum related? I was told can happen up to 18 months after birth if you breast feed xx
